# Pagination config — Lanternfish Public API
#
# Welcome aboard. All list endpoints are cursor-paginated; offset params
# were removed in v3. PAGE_SIZE_DEFAULT=25 and PAGE_SIZE_MAX=100 are hard
# caps enforced at the gateway, not per-route. Cursors are opaque — never
# parse them client-side or in tests. Raising PAGE_SIZE_MAX needs a perf
# review first. Cursors are signed before leaving the service, and the
# signing secret is set on the line directly below.

vault entry, yagef-bahop: COURIER_KEY29=5cc62eb51255862256337c33c5be9

Q: Why are my container images getting rejected for size?

A: Welcome to Tinderbox's slimming policy. Anything over 400MB compressed gets bounced by the registry gate. Usual culprits: build tooling left in the final stage, fat base images, and cached package indexes. Switch to our slim base, use multi-stage builds, and run the squash step in CI. The full slimming guide with before-and-after examples lives on the internal page below.

wiki page, bawig-yawep: https://jenkins.nelvrotech.local/ticket/build/projects/view/view/pages/view/a285c2b5588ad4f337d9b5f2

Stale-branch cleanup bot (aka "Tidywren"). Welcome aboard — this thing confuses everyone at first. Tidywren scans all repos in the Marrowfield org nightly and flags branches with no commits in 90 days. Flagged branches get a warning comment, then deletion after 14 more days of silence. Protected branches and anything matching the release pattern are exempt. If someone's work got swept, don't panic: deletions are recoverable for 30 days via the restore tool. Exemption rules and the restore walkthrough live on the page below.

runbook for tagug-hafog: https://jira.lumiclabs.internal/projects/pages/pages/9773c0d8